Owl 640 S Datasheet
6/26/2023
The Owl 640 S is a model of the Owl 640 lineup that offers faster frame rates (up to 300Hz) than the standard Owl 640. Using a different sensor, the camera has a response in the SWIR region, 0.9 µm to 1.7 µm. The camera has a readout noise (rms) reading of 30 electrons, enabling a high intra-scene dynamic range for simultaneous capture of bright and dark portions of a scene.

Deep Cooled Vacuum CCD: Eagle 47-10 Datasheet
1/14/2022
Using a back-illuminated CCD (1056 × 1027 pixels with 13μm × 13μm pixel pitch), the Eagle 47-10 Deep Cooled Vacuum CCD is air-cooled to -80°C to minimize dark current for longer exposures. Using low noise electronics, it offers 2.3e- readout noise.

High Resolution, Low Noise, Deep Cooled, Digital SWIR Camera: Ninox 640 SU Datasheet
5/7/2021
The Ninox 640 SU from Raptor Photonics continues to push the boundaries in scientific SWIR imaging. This camera is vacuum cooled to -80°C InGaAs, offering ultra-low dark current for longer exposure times up to 5 minutes.

In Vacuum High Energy X-Ray CCD Camera: Eagle XV Datasheet
6/17/2020
The Eagle XV is a high-energy, direct X-ray, In Vacuum CCD camera ideally designed for use in thin film and nanofiber, holography and lithograph, X-ray microscopy, X-ray plasma diagnostics, and other X-ray imaging applications. Features include a thermoelectric cooler (TEC) for deep cooling, optimized sensitivity and large FOV imaging, as well as a choice of uncoated front-illuminated, back-illuminated, and deep depleted sensors.
